Julian Peter McDonald Clary (born 25 May 1959) is an English actor, comedian, novelist and presenter. He began appearing on television in the mid-1980s. [1] Since then, he has also acted in films, on television and in stage productions, including numerous pantomimes.

He was one of the relatively few mainstream TV stars in the 1980s who was openly gay. He has referred to himself as a "renowned homosexual" and is known for his flamboyant costumes and makeup onstage.
